source: trunk/admin/themes/default/template/admin.tpl @ 10503

Last change on this file since 10503 was 10503, checked in by rvelices, 13 years ago

bug:2268 combine_script - sometimes precedent scripts were not being loaded before ...
in admin, the accordion is loaded in the header (admin pages have the same header combined script, but usually different bottom scripts)

  • Property svn:eol-style set to LF
File size: 4.3 KB
Line 
1{combine_script id='jquery.ui.accordion' load='header'}{*we load in the header because the accordion is on every admin page and usually all admin pages use the same header combined script but not the same footer script*}
2{footer_script require='jquery.ui.accordion'}
3jQuery(document).ready(function(){ldelim}
4        jQuery('#menubar').accordion({ldelim}
5                header: "dt.rdion",
6                event: "click",
7                autoHeight: false,
8                active: {$ACTIVE_MENU}
9        });
10});
11{/footer_script}
12
13<div id="menubar">
14  <div id="adminHome"><a href="{$U_ADMIN}">{'Administration Home'|@translate}</a></div>
15  <dl class="first">
16    <dt class="rdion"><span>{'Photos'|@translate}&nbsp;</span></dt>
17    <dd>
18      <ul>
19        <li><a href="{$U_ADD_PHOTOS}">{'Add'|@translate}</a></li>
20        <li><a href="{$U_RATING}">{'Rating'|@translate}</a></li>
21        <li><a href="{$U_TAGS}">{'Tags'|@translate}</a></li>
22        <li><a href="{$U_RECENT_SET}">{'Recent photos'|@translate}</a></li>
23        <li><a href="{$U_BATCH}">{'Batch Manager'|@translate}</a></li>
24      </ul>
25    </dd>
26  </dl>
27  <dl>
28    <dt class="rdion"><span>{'Albums'|@translate}&nbsp;</span></dt>
29    <dd>
30      <ul>
31        <li><a href="{$U_CATEGORIES}">{'Manage'|@translate}</a></li>
32        <li><a href="{$U_MOVE}">{'Move'|@translate}</a></li>
33        <li><a href="{$U_CAT_OPTIONS}">{'Properties'|@translate}</a></li>
34        <li><a href="{$U_PERMALINKS}">{'Permalinks'|@translate}</a></li>
35      </ul>
36    </dd>
37  </dl>
38  <dl>
39    <dt class="rdion"><span>{'Users'|@translate}&nbsp;</span></dt>
40    <dd>
41      <ul>
42        <li><a href="{$U_USERS}">{'Manage'|@translate}</a></li>
43        <li><a href="{$U_GROUPS}">{'Groups'|@translate}</a></li>
44        <li><a href="{$U_NOTIFICATION_BY_MAIL}">{'Notification'|@translate}</a></li>
45      </ul>
46    </dd>
47  </dl>
48  <dl>
49    <dt class="rdion"><span>{'Plugins'|@translate}&nbsp;</span></dt>
50    <dd>
51      <ul>
52        <li><a href="{$U_PLUGINS}">{'Manage'|@translate}</a></li>
53      </ul>
54      <div id="pluginsMenuSeparator"></div>
55{if !empty($plugin_menu_items)}
56      <ul class="scroll">
57  {foreach from=$plugin_menu_items item=menu_item}
58        <li><a href="{$menu_item.URL}">{$menu_item.NAME}</a></li>
59  {/foreach}
60      </ul>
61{/if}
62    </dd>
63  </dl>
64  <dl>
65    <dt class="rdion"><span>{'Tools'|@translate}&nbsp;</span></dt>
66    <dd>
67      <ul>
68{if $ENABLE_SYNCHRONIZATION}
69        <li><a href="{$U_CAT_UPDATE}">{'Synchronize'|@translate}</a></li>
70        <li><a href="{$U_SITE_MANAGER}">{'Site manager'|@translate}</a></li>
71{/if}
72        <li><a href="{$U_HISTORY_STAT}">{'History'|@translate}</a></li>
73{if $ENABLE_SYNCHRONIZATION}
74        <li><a href="{$U_THUMBNAILS}">{'Thumbnails'|@translate}</a></li>
75{/if}
76        <li><a href="{$U_MAINTENANCE}">{'Maintenance'|@translate}</a></li>
77        <li><a href="{$U_PENDING_COMMENTS}">{'Pending Comments'|@translate}</a></li>
78      </ul>
79    </dd>
80  </dl>
81  <dl class="last">
82    <dt class="rdion"><span>{'Configuration'|@translate}&nbsp;</span></dt>
83    <dd>
84      <ul>
85        <li><a href="{$U_CONFIG_GENERAL}">{'Options'|@translate}</a></li>
86        <li><a href="{$U_CONFIG_MENUBAR}">{'Menu Management'|@translate}</a></li>
87        <li><a href="{$U_CONFIG_EXTENTS}">{'Templates'|@translate}</a></li>
88        <li><a href="{$U_CONFIG_LANGUAGES}">{'Languages'|@translate}</a></li>
89        <li><a href="{$U_CONFIG_THEMES}">{'Themes'|@translate}</a></li>
90      </ul>
91    </dd>
92  </dl>
93</div> <!-- menubar -->
94
95<div id="content" class="content">
96
97  {if isset($TABSHEET)}
98  {$TABSHEET}
99  {/if}
100  {if isset($U_HELP)}
101        {combine_script id='core.scripts' load='async' path='themes/default/js/scripts.js'}
102  <ul class="HelpActions">
103    <li><a href="{$U_HELP}" onclick="popuphelp(this.href); return false;" title="{'Help'|@translate}"><img src="{$ROOT_URL}{$themeconf.admin_icon_dir}/help.png" class="button" alt="(?)"></a></li>
104  </ul>
105  {/if}
106 
107  {if isset($errors)}
108  <div class="errors">
109    <ul>
110      {foreach from=$errors item=error}
111      <li>{$error}</li>
112      {/foreach}
113    </ul>
114  </div>
115  {/if}
116
117  {if isset($infos)}
118  <div class="infos">
119    <ul>
120      {foreach from=$infos item=info}
121      <li>{$info}</li>
122      {/foreach}
123    </ul>
124  </div>
125  {/if}
126
127  {if isset($warnings)}
128  <div class="warnings">
129    <ul>
130      {foreach from=$warnings item=warning}
131      <li>{$warning}</li>
132      {/foreach}
133    </ul>
134  </div>
135  {/if}
136
137  {$ADMIN_CONTENT}
138</div>
Note: See TracBrowser for help on using the repository browser.